Transaction dfef91a9769446279a644194e3e3526abe294fee802ada764ae04157ab64943e
2 Input
2 Outputs
- dfef91a9769446279a644194e3e3526abe294fee802ada764ae04157ab64943e:0
- dfef91a9769446279a644194e3e3526abe294fee802ada764ae04157ab64943e:1
value 171156
address 1LDYxJLJ2vMbBJENMKmDrpNya8RUQkFkbr
value 22024534
address 16i5pZPs5QV75RTvvGaDMDJYfBhuwLpd2n